The fans (except the AIO) out of the box are controlled solely by the fan controller and with the remote control. It keeps the system running very cool but I wanted it a little more quiet and not to have to adjust fans with a remote. This was accomplished by updating to the latest motherboard bios (which you will want to do anyway) and by implementing a fan profile which the update does automatically and then you can adjust the fan profile in the bios or with software from the motherboard manufacturer. You will still be able to use the fan controller as well at will if needed or when you want which I actually like. To further follow up and share important info the PC was shipped with the default bios for the motherboard. You will want to update the bios to get the full features of the 9800X3D CPU it comes with. Features have been added since launch and the default bios of this motherboard limits your brand new CPU which you dont want and there are some important other additions/features you want and need in the newer bios versions. I do wish they sent these out with a newer bios but updating it is something all gaming pc users should get used to.
